Output a65f30dc1abf97c7f74fefe1ec6558ced039eb9d5243194560fc85ae4531c630:1

value
10538886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b538439bf5731cc1beb70c15eff2ab67db56179e OP_EQUAL
address
3JDDdZciTsDoFTaDJJ1nE314oaZXTu8JBn
transaction
a65f30dc1abf97c7f74fefe1ec6558ced039eb9d5243194560fc85ae4531c630
confirmations
395991
spent
true